The Leonardo DRS Naval Power Systems business is a trusted provider of innovative naval gas and hybrid power systems, control technology and support solutions for the U.S. Navy and navies around the world.
Job Summary
DRS NPS has an immediate need for a Senior Systems Engineer to provide a coordinated approach to challenging and innovative technical projects, specifically for the development of ship-based electric plant and propulsion systems for marine applications. This exciting technical role is responsible for working as part of cross-disciplinary teams focused on system-level architecture, interface control, and associated technical analyses. This role requires understanding of the technical vision and an ability to capture, develop, integrate key requirements across the project team in the appropriate systems engineering tools.
This pivotal position includes substantive contribution to planning and technical execution of large system integration projects, primarily with steam turbine systems. The day-to-day focus is on working in a multidisciplinary engineering teams ranging from 3-10 engineers with direct individual contributions to project work as required. Critical to success in the role is the ability to understand technical challenges, directly work in the engineering team to find innovative solutions to problems, and clearly document / present status within the team, to project leadership, and to other functions (including executive management). As part of regular activities, this role may have significant supplier and customer interaction.
The ideal candidate is a system-thinking engineer who can positively drive detailed activities across multiple disciplines (mechanical, electrical, software, etc.).
Job Responsibilities
- Drive the day-to-day execution of large system integration projects for ship-based steam electric plants and propulsion systems used in naval and commercial marine applications.
- Contribute to interdisciplinary technical teams to architect, analyze, and specify requirements / interfaces for steam turbine generators and related auxiliary equipment.
- Integrate components into broader thermo-fluid power systems, including but not limited to :
- Turbines into power plants
- Heat exchangers into propulsion machinery
- Represent DRS with customers and suppliers, as needed
- Operate across the Systems Engineering "V" to decompose top-level requirements into detailed sub-system / component-level requirements and verify compliance via analysis, test, etc.
- Clearly communicate, orally and in writing, project status and technical information to technical and non-technical individuals
- Use and manage systems engineering toolsets
- Ability to design to cost targets, while meeting key performance requirements
- Contribute directly to project success through individual technical contributions, as required
- Act as the subject matter expert for thermo-fluid oriented systems
